Asheville Oktoberfest features craft beverage sampling from our area's best breweries and beverage makers. Ein Prosit! Guten Tag Oktoberfesters! The 12th Annual Asheville Oktoberfest is scheduled for Saturday, October 2 from 2-6pm at Pack Square Park in Downtown Asheville on. All ticket sales are final (**see below). Oktoberfest is brought to you by Explore Asheville and Green River Botanicals. Oktoberfest will look a bit different this year. We’re scaling things back in order to make more room for our attendees to socially distance. We are limiting ticket sales to 1,000 guests. Tickets will go on sale on Wednesday, September 1 at 10am and are $55 for general admission. If available, day-of tickets will be $60. Oktoberfest is a rain or shine event; no refunds are offered for weather (**see below). However, Eventbrite does allow you to transfer tickets into someone else's name. COVID-19 Policies: • All attendees will be required to show proof of vaccination or negative Covid test taken within 48 hours of the event. A photograph of your vaccination card or negative test will be accepted. Be sure that the photo clearly shows your name and birthdate. At-home rapid tests will not be accepted. • Masks/face coverings will be required when approaching beverage sampling booths, food vendors and sponsor tents. • The CDC strongly recommends masks to be worn by all patrons, regardless of vaccination status, during large outdoor events with crowds. • Please maintain distance between yourself/your group and others.
